The Role of the Ministry of Finance Singapore
The Ministry of Finance (MOF) is pivotal in shaping Singapore’s economic landscape. It is responsible for managing the government’s revenue, expenditures, and overall fiscal policy. But what does that mean for you as a citizen or business entity?
- Economic Policy Formulation: The MOF formulates macroeconomic policies that aim to foster sustainable economic growth. This includes managing inflation, employment levels, and overall economic stability.
- Budget Management: Each year, the MOF prepares the national budget, determining how much money the government will spend on various sectors such as healthcare, education, and infrastructure. Understanding the budget can help you identify areas where government support might be available, especially if you run a business or are pursuing further education.
- Taxation System: The MOF also oversees the taxation system in Singapore. Your understanding of this system is crucial, as it affects your personal finances, business profitability, and investment decisions. Staying informed about any changes in tax policy can help you make better financial choices.
